Engine Sensors — Enhancing Performance, Efficiency, and Reliability Engine sensors are vital components in modern engines , providing real-time data to optimize engine performance, efficiency, and safety. By continuously monitoring parameters such as temperature, pressure, speed, oxygen levels, and vibrations , sensors enable the engine control unit (ECU) to make precise adjustments to fuel injection, ignition timing, air-fuel ratios, and other critical functions. Widely used in automobiles, motorcycles, industrial engines, marine engines, and heavy machinery , engine sensors are indispensable for efficient, safe, and environmentally friendly operation . 1. Overview of Engine Sensors Engine sensors are devices that detect physical, chemical, or mechanical parameters in the engine and convert them into electrical signals .
